About Social Security Law in Arad, Romania

Social Security in Arad, Romania, is a system that provides financial assistance to individuals who are unable to work due to disability, old age, or other circumstances. The system also offers benefits to the families of those who have passed away. It is important to understand the complexities of Social Security law to ensure you receive the support you are entitled to.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I apply for Social Security benefits in Arad, Romania?

Yes, individuals who meet the eligibility criteria can apply for Social Security benefits in Arad, Romania.

2. What types of benefits are available under Social Security in Arad, Romania?

Benefits include disability benefits, retirement benefits, survivor benefits, and other forms of assistance.

3. How can I appeal a denial of Social Security benefits in Arad, Romania?

You can appeal a denial of benefits by following the procedures outlined by the Social Security Administration in Arad, Romania.

4. What documents do I need to apply for Social Security benefits in Arad, Romania?

You will typically need personal identification documents, medical records, employment history, and other relevant paperwork.

5. How long does it take to receive Social Security benefits in Arad, Romania?

The processing time for benefits can vary, but it is important to apply as soon as possible to avoid delays.

6. Can I work while receiving Social Security benefits in Arad, Romania?

There are limits on the amount you can earn while receiving benefits, so it is essential to understand the rules to avoid any issues.

7. Can I receive Social Security benefits if I have never worked in Arad, Romania?

There may be options available for individuals who have never worked, such as spousal benefits or other forms of assistance.

8. What happens if my Social Security benefits are terminated in Arad, Romania?

If your benefits are terminated, you may have the right to appeal the decision and seek legal assistance to reinstate your benefits.
